Suggested Uses
Purify - Circulate
Use geranium in a massage butter to help circulate the body’s resources. Spend time rubbing cold hands and feet!
Relieve - Muscle Aches
Make a belly oil to use during your menstrual cycle with a few drops of geranium in a skin-nourishing carrier.
Complexion - Skincare
Add a few drops of geranium oil to skincare to help calm redness and irritation, especially where blemishes are present.
